I am running the beta version, but having an issue with my samsung tab3 8.0 and the menu dots. I do not have the menu dots, and cannot get the menu to appear even with a long press of the left hand 'button'. This means that I cannot do disconnect - or even change parameters. On my phone - where I have put DP but not run it yet - I see the menu dots are present - but alo notice the phone screen is smaller in that the flight info panel is hidden unless pulled into view whilst on the tablet it is always present. So - I do not know if lack of menu is due to samsung tablet or larger screen size since the phone and tablet behave differently anyway. Regardless DP is not really useable on my Samsung tab other than for flight monitoring. I also note the waypoints are not loaded to DP until I arm the drone - is this 'normal'?

Actually we didn't get any of them. I'm guessing you replied and attached
them through email. Github doesn't forward attachments so that wouldn't
work.

You either have to use the github interface, and upload them there, or put
them on a publicly accessible location, and include the URL in your reply.
